Understanding QuickBooks Company File Issues 6143

Error 6143 in QuickBooks manifests as an issue with the company file, preventing users from accessing or opening it. This error typically occurs when the company file is damaged or corrupted, and QuickBooks is unable to respond to the user’s command.

Common Causes of QuickBooks Company File Issues 6143

  1. Corrupted or Damaged Company File: One of the primary causes of Error 6143 is a corrupted or damaged QuickBooks company file. This may result from unexpected shutdowns, power outages, or issues during data transfer.

  2. Incomplete QuickBooks Installation: If the QuickBooks installation is incomplete or if certain components are missing, it can lead to Error 6143. A thorough and successful installation is crucial for the software to function seamlessly.

  3. Outdated QuickBooks Version: Using an outdated version of QuickBooks can contribute to compatibility issues, including Error 6143. Regularly updating the software ensures that it can effectively handle company files without errors.

  4. Issues with Network Connectivity: Problems with the network or the server where the company file is stored may result in Error 6143. Unstable network connections can interrupt the communication between QuickBooks and the company file.

  5. Security Software Interference: Overly restrictive security settings in antivirus or firewall software can sometimes interfere with QuickBooks operations, leading to Error 6143. Adjusting security settings may resolve this issue.

Resolving QuickBooks Company File Issues 6143

  1. Use QuickBooks File Doctor: QuickBooks provides a tool called QuickBooks File Doctor, designed to diagnose and repair various company file issues, including Error 6143. Running this tool can automatically detect and resolve the problem.

  2. Restore a Backup: If you have a recent backup of your QuickBooks company file, restoring it can be an effective solution. Ensure that the backup file is free from the Error 6143 issue.

  3. Update QuickBooks to the Latest Version: Ensure that QuickBooks is updated to the latest version. Updating the software addresses compatibility issues and enhances its ability to handle company files without errors.

  4. Verify Network Connectivity: Check the network connections and ensure that the server hosting the company file is accessible. Stable and reliable network connectivity is crucial for seamless communication between QuickBooks and the company file.

  5. Adjust Security Software Settings: Review the settings of your antivirus and firewall software. Temporarily disabling or adjusting security settings to allow QuickBooks operations can resolve Error 6143 caused by security software interference.
